> Please note that I only wrote about the spirit that
> prevails in India at
> that time of the year. For a long time, I thought
> that popongaln PoPongal
> was just what we eat after the rice is cooked with
> milk and jajaggeryn a
> new pot until it overflows and offered to the sun
> along with sugarcane.
> Please read what Chantal BoBoulanger Tom DaDawberad
> to say about the
> PoPongalin their book titled "In the Kingdom of
> NaNataraja
>
> <quote>
> ... their belief impregnate every part of their
> lives and come from the
> depths of their being and history. PoPongalthe most
> popular Dravidian
> ritual, is a "boiling-over", a symbol of life and
> fertility, and a way
> to thank the divine energy which swallowed their
> ancestors for
> mimillennia Here the pot contains the Energy, it
> means the over-flowing
> plenitude rather than the void."
> </quote>
>
> The day before PoPongalwe have BhBhogiwhen, by
> tradition, all unwanted
> pots are broken up, and used clothing and others are
> burned up, to pave
> way for the new pots and things. Life is seen as a
> continuous renewal.
